Form Fitting Indeed
Get the shirt a size or two larger than you're used to or it'll be rather tight. But overall, the material feels nice and the shirt design is quite tasteful for an adult toy site.Published: October 24, 2011
Pros:
Form-fitting (shows off the power of breasts!), soft after wash.
Cons:
Smaller than advertised size, stiff out of the package.
Wow,I am glad I got it in a large (I would usually get a medium), it fits my body nicely but I'm certain I will end up stretching the top out (and sadly, cracking the lettering) thanks to the Triple-D mammary devices my body decided to grow over the years. I shall be looking forward to shocking my friends by not wearing my customary baggy clothing. The shirt certainly shows off the hourglass shape I've been hiding in public all these years.
This unisex style of shirt does seem like it would fit men better, since I'm already stretching out the upper fabric of the product.
This could be perfect for night time wear as well, especially if you opt for the larger sizes. I'll be getting the largest size with my next order just to have an awesome shirt to wear for bed (with a lack of pants, of course). I quite like this selection for a free item that you can add with whatever else you purchase from this amazing site!
With how thick the cotton material is compared to shirts on the market today, I can expect this to last me a good while before wear and tear descends upon the clothing-based item with the wrath of a thousand starving moths. Other shirts nowadays seem to disintegrate within a wash or two.
The material's quite soft for an item that hasn't been washed yet, (the shirt's rather stiff straight from the package, but loosens up with wearing), and there isn't a headache-inducing 'new shirt' smell from this, which I am happy about. (For those who are curious: 'new shirt' smell is sort of like burning rubber to me.)
Cleaning info from my experiences with cotton shirts: I'd suggest washing in cold water and hang drying, you don't want the top to shrink even more!
